Default Unlocking PCM??

Is there a way to unlock a vin locked computer and reset it to factory settings?

If the pcm is tunerlocked you could lift the chip from the board & flash it on a chip burner. There are a few vendors that do this service ie frost, pcmforless I belive, not sure if any of the sponsorts on PT.net do it though.

A tunerlocked pcm changes the seed/key in the chip, meaning no dealer and no tunershop can flash it using the stock seed/key. Tech 2(dealer tool of choice) only knows the stock seed/key so it will not be able to flash it.
